Generally on Flippa is that sites sell for more when they have at least one of the following (preferably more):

  over a year old
  high PageRank
  lots of inlinks
  steady profit
  lots of unique content  
If you can buy a site with decent traffic and PR for say $300, take 3-6 months to put more content on it (50 x $2/article) , build backlinks ($50), and do a little PPC to increase traffic and Alexa rank ($100), revenue and profit should increase to the point where you can sell the site for about $1000+.
